Understanding Breast Augmentation and Breast Flaring Correction

What is Cosmetic Breast Surgery?

According to NewYork Presbyterian, cosmetic breast surgery is a procedure that can help decrease or increase a patient’s breast size. Unlike medical breast surgeries, there is no underlying medical reason for breast augmentation in cosmetic breast surgery. It mainly focuses on enhancing the appearance and self - image of the patient.

There are several types of cosmetic breast surgeries, including breast reduction surgery, breast lift surgery (mastopexy), breast augmentation with implants, and diep flap surgery. Each procedure is designed to address different needs and goals of the patients.

Common Goals of Breast Augmentation and Breast Flaring Correction

  • Enhancing Breast Size: Many women choose breast augmentation to increase the volume and fullness of their breasts, achieving a more proportionate and desirable body shape.
  • Correcting Breast Asymmetry: Some patients may have breasts of different sizes or shapes. Breast augmentation and correction procedures can help balance the appearance of the breasts.
  • Restoring Breast Volume: After pregnancy, weight loss, or aging, women may experience a loss of breast volume. These surgeries can restore the lost volume and give the breasts a more youthful appearance.
  • Correcting Breast Flaring: Breast flaring refers to the spreading out of the breasts at the sides. Cosmetic surgery can correct this issue, creating a more compact and attractive breast shape.

Preparing for Breast Augmentation and Breast Flaring Correction Surgery

Consultation

Schedule a consultation with the surgeon to discuss your goals, medical history, and any concerns you may have. During the consultation, the surgeon will examine your breasts, take measurements, and recommend the most suitable procedure for you. They will also discuss the potential risks and complications of the surgery. For example, at Dr. John E. Sherman's practice, the consultation includes a review of medical history, breast examination, and a detailed discussion of implant options.

Medical Evaluation

You may need to undergo a medical evaluation, including blood tests, mammograms, and other diagnostic tests. This helps the surgeon assess your overall health and determine if you are a suitable candidate for the surgery. If you are over the age of 35 or have a family history of breast cancer, you may need additional screening tests.

Lifestyle Changes

Your surgeon may recommend some lifestyle changes before the surgery. This may include quitting smoking, avoiding certain medications that can increase bleeding, and maintaining a healthy diet. Smoking can significantly impact your ability to heal after the surgery, so it is important to quit at least several weeks before the procedure.

Arrangements for Recovery

Make arrangements for your recovery period. This includes having someone to drive you home after the surgery and stay with you for the first few days. You may also need to arrange for time off work and prepare a comfortable recovery space at home with necessary items within reach.

What to Expect During the Surgery and Recovery

During the Surgery

Breast augmentation and breast flaring correction surgeries are typically performed under general anesthesia. The surgeon will make incisions, place the implants or perform the necessary corrections, and then close the incisions. The surgery usually takes 1 - 2 hours, depending on the complexity of the procedure. For example, in breast augmentation, the implants can be placed either submuscular (under the pectoral muscles) or subglandular (above the pectoral muscles).

After the Surgery

After the surgery, you will be taken to a recovery area where you will be monitored until you wake up from the anesthesia. You may experience some pain, swelling, and bruising, which is normal. The surgeon will prescribe pain medication to help manage the pain. You will also be given a surgical compression bra to wear during the recovery period.

Recovery Timeline

The recovery time can vary from person to person. In the first few days, you may need to rest and avoid strenuous activities. You may be able to return to work within a week or two, depending on your job. However, it is recommended to avoid heavy lifting and vigorous exercise for at least 6 weeks. Swelling and bruising will gradually subside, and your breasts will start to look more natural over time. It may take several months for the final results to be fully visible.

Potential Risks and Complications

General Surgical Risks

As with any surgical procedure, there are general risks such as infection, bleeding, and adverse reactions to anesthesia. The hospital and surgeon should take all necessary precautions to minimize these risks, but it is important to be aware of them.

Breast - Specific Risks

  • Breast Implant - Associated Anaplastic Large Cell Lymphoma (BIA - ALCL): Over the past few years, researchers have found that women with breast implants may have a small but increased risk of developing BIA - ALCL. It is not breast cancer but a form of non - Hodgkin’s lymphoma. It appears to be associated with textured implants and the development of a seroma (accumulation of fluid around the breast).
  • Breast Implant Illness (BII): BII is a term used to refer to a broad variety of symptoms that women report after having implants placed, such as memory loss, joint pain, and fatigue. However, the cause of these symptoms and their link to synthetic implants is still being investigated.
  • Scarring: Scars from the incisions are inevitable, but they will fade over time. The location and size of the scars depend on the incision technique used.
  • Implant Complications: Implants may shift, rupture, or harden over time. You may require additional procedures to correct these issues.
